Popularity of Engineering at West Texas A&M University

During the 2020-2021 academic year, West Texas A&M University handed out 69 bachelor's degrees in engineering. This is an increase of 10% over the previous year when 63 degrees were handed out.

In 2021, 6 students received their master’s degree in engineering from West Texas A&M University. This makes it the #303 most popular school for engineering master’s degree candidates in the country.

West Texas A&M University Engineering Bachelor’s Program

Of the 69 engineering students who graduated with a bachelor's degree in 2020-2021 from West Texas A&M University, about 80% were men and 20% were women.
